I use Skype for video calls and provided that the other person has a good connection to the internet, the calls are perfect. Are you sure the issue is Skype and not your internet provider, band width, computer equipment etc?

I was going to say the same thing. We have decent internet and Skype works well for us. If your internet connection (or the one at the other end) is poor, changing app or programme won't help.

We use Google Hangouts exclusively for group chats with our grown kids in 3 different states - terrific tool. Never had a problem with voice or picture. On our phones (iPhones), we use "Viber" - free calls and texts (over Wifi or unlimited 3G plans) - Voice Over IP - super clear. I believe this app is now available for Android as well.
